A kinetic sculpture by Marcel Dzama titled 'Turning into Puppets [Volviendose Marionetas]' was documented on March 19, 2011, on the artcritical website. The artwork, created in 2011, measures 65 by 78 inches and is constructed from steel, wood, aluminum, and a motor. Courtesy of David Zwirner Gallery is noted.
